星生

导航

在编程中突然的理解

(1)  "".equals(name);

(2)  name.equals("");

上面两种有什么区别呢?

(2)中如果name为null,则会报空指针异常;而(1)不会。

posted on 2015-09-15 14:38  Q星ZX  阅读(111)  评论(0编辑  收藏  举报